Le Sueur County Board Tackled Land Use Plan, Drainage Hearings; Outcomes Pending
Le Sueur County residents saw a busy stretch of government meetings this month, though official minutes have not yet been published for any of the three sessions held since July 7. That means the agendas tell us what was scheduled for discussion and action, but confirmed outcomes and vote tallies are not yet available.
Board of Commissioners — July 7
The Board of Commissioners was scheduled to consider repealing the existing land use plan and adopting the Vision 2050 Comprehensive Land Use Plan, an item that would shape county development policy for decades if approved.
Also on the agenda: an action item to initiate redetermination of benefits for County Ditches 2, 31, 34, 53, 56, and 57; a work session on AIS (aquatic invasive species) funding cuts; the MDH Private Well Protect Grant RFP; approval of a county-issued credit card for Mike Thelemann of the Sheriff's Office; and a DNR presentation on strategic land asset management and shallow lake projects.
Minutes for this meeting have not been published, so it is not yet known which items were approved, tabled, or amended.
Board of Commissioners — July 15
The board held a final public hearing on redetermination recommendations for County Ditches 4, 17, 47, and 64, including outlet charges. Public comment was to be heard on each ditch before board deliberation and action.
Again, minutes are not yet available, so the board's decisions on each ditch redetermination cannot be confirmed.
Planning and Zoning Commission — July 16
The Planning and Zoning Commission was scheduled to review four land-use permit applications:
- A Conditional Use Permit for a duplex on Lot 2, Block 1, Bakers Bay Estates, Section 12, Kasota Township, located on Lake Washington shoreland.
- A Conditional Use Permit for a 255-foot wireless telecommunication tower in the NE 1/4 of the NW 1/4, Section 29, Derrynane Township.
- An Interim Use Permit for a cannabis cultivation business in the N 1/2 of the NE 1/4, Section 28, Montgomery Township.
- An Interim Use Permit for a short-term private lodging rental on Lot 6, Hecht's Sioux Lookout Subdivision, Section 18, Kasota Township, on Lake Washington shoreland.
No minutes have been published, so commission actions on these permits are not yet confirmed.
Why these items matter
The Vision 2050 Comprehensive Land Use Plan, if adopted, would guide zoning, development, and conservation decisions countywide. The Planning and Zoning permits touch shoreland development, a cannabis business, telecommunications infrastructure, and short-term rentals — all issues with direct effects on neighboring property owners.
Coming up
Board of Commissioners — July 21, 2026: The board will approve minutes and claims, hear updates from Human Resources and Human Services, and consider the Le Sueur County Treatment Court Cooperative Agreement covering June 1, 2026 through June 30, 2027. A closed session is scheduled to discuss a proposed mediation settlement for the West Jefferson Sewer District. The meeting also includes a budget work session covering Veterans Services, Human Services, HRA, and Senior Citizens/Transit, plus a work session on ordinances.
Residents interested in the West Jefferson Sewer District matter or county budget priorities may want to attend. The closed session portion is not open to the public.
